The Technology Education Centre (TEC) brings together teaching and technology experts from across the Faculty to deliver cross-disciplinary and domain-facing undergraduate and postgraduate courses and programs. The Centre has a focus on helping to define new levels of best practice and leading pedagogy uplift across the Faculty as well as breaking down traditional disciplinary silos. The Centre’s educational scope includes transferrable professional capabilities such as communication, design, project management as well as digital and systems engineering. It delivers cross-Faculty courses within this scope and is also responsible for coordination of the Bachelor of Engineering - Flexible Entry and Bachelor of Engineering - Pathway programs.
